Design

Let’s talk looks first — because this bike doesn’t just ride well, it looks the part too. The Eliminator shows off its classic cruiser DNA with a wide fuel tank, long wheelbase, and a round LED headlight that adds just the right touch of modern flair.

The Metallic Flat Spark Black color makes it feel like a stealthy, stylish beast on two wheels. The split seat design adds comfort and character, giving off true cruiser vibes.

Engine

Beneath the beautiful bodywork lies a serious powerhouse. The Eliminator runs on a 451cc BS6 parallel-twin engine, churning out 49bhp and 38Nm of torque. It’s paired with a 6-speed gearbox, giving you smooth shifts and strong pull whether you’re riding slow or fast.

Comfort

Comfort? Oh, it nails that too. The 735mm seat height makes it beginner-friendly and perfect for shorter riders, while still being roomy enough for taller folks. At 176kg, the Eliminator strikes a nice balance — light enough to handle with ease, but heavy enough to feel solid and planted. Features

Despite its retro look, the Kawasaki Eliminator packs modern tech under the hood. The full LED lighting not only looks slick but improves visibility. The digital instrument cluster is clear and functional, and yes — it has smartphone connectivity.

That means you can get call and SMS alerts without taking your hands off the bars. For safety, it includes dual-channel ABS, a sidestand sensor, and disc brakes on both wheels.

Hardware

This cruiser’s ride quality is backed by a sturdy trellis frame, telescopic front forks, and twin rear shocks that eat up road imperfections like a snack. The wheels — 18-inch front and 16inch rear — come wrapped in fat tyres that grip the road like glue. The 310mm front disc and 240mm rear disc offer serious stopping power, helping you ride with confidence.

Hardware Specifications Table

ComponentSpecification
Engine451cc BS6, parallel-twin
Power Output49 bhp
Torque38 Nm
Gearbox6-speed
Front Brake310mm Disc
Rear Brake240mm Disc
Front SuspensionTelescopic Fork
Rear SuspensionDual Shocks
Front Wheel Size18-inch
Rear Wheel Size16-inch
Kerb Weight176 kg
Seat Height735 mm
